Govt offices to reopen tomorrow after 10-day holiday

After a 10-day holiday on the occasion of Eid-ul-Azha, the government offices will reopen tomorrow. 


This holiday began on June 5 and concludes today (Saturday).

As the holiday draws to a close, a large number of government officials and employees, around 15 lakh nationwide, are returning to their workplaces from their village homes.

Initially, the Eid holidays were announced for June 5 to June 10, but the interim government later extended the leave to a full 10 days to facilitate travel and celebrations.

To accommodate the extended Eid holidays, government offices had remained open on May 17 and May 24, both Saturdays, which are usually weekly holidays, reports BSS.
